Last Spring I applied for an Oneida Nation Arts Program SEEDS Grant and I was luck to recieve the grant and have an Artist in Residence for this whole week! Planting Seeds of Knowledge (SEEDS) is a grant program for schools and other community groups to work with qualified Native Artists in interactive and engaging residencies, workshops and performances. Our Artists are trained to work in educational settings with teachers and students, integrating curriculum, creativity, and culture.
